SELECTIVE NERVE ROOT INFILTRATION IN THE LUMBAR SPINE: A PROSPECTIVE OUTCOME STUDY WITH 5 YEAR RESULTS

2010 
Introduction: There is little evidence for the long term efficacy of selective nerve root injections (SNRI) in the control of lumbar radiculopathy. We report the 5 year results of a prospective study of SNRI in the lumbar spine. Methods: All patients considered to be operative candidates by two treating surgeons (JMP and DJS) with unilateral/bilateral radicular leg pain were included. Patients had a mean history of radicular symptoms of 12.8 months (4 months–3 years). All had an SNRI under image intensifier control with local anaesthetic and steroid. Each patient was evaluated pre-operatively, 2 months, 6 months, 1 year, 2 year and 5 years with VAS and ODI scores. Results: Sixty-two consecutive patients were reviewed. The mean age of patients was 54.5 years (36–80 years). 92 injections were performed. Symptoms were caused by degenerative disease (n=32), disc herniation (n=25), and previous surgery (n=3). The ‘disc’ group was significantly younger than ‘degenerative’ group (49.4 yrs vs. 58.4 yrs; p=0.004). There were significant improvements in low back pain (LBP), leg pain (LP), and ODI at 2 months in all patients. At 5 years the disc group did better with both leg and back pain; whilst there was only a significant reduction in leg pain in the degenerative group. Over 90% (n=56) of patients had no operative intervention; a subgroup of 8 had further injections. Within the degenerative group, ODI and VAS deteriorate early on indicating that a second injection option in this group may be worthwhile. Conclusion: At five-years, most patients avoid operative treatment because of improved symptom control with SNRI. Regression analysis showed “duration of symptoms” and “age” is predictive of good outcome at one year post SNRI, but gender and, diagnosis are not.
